SLAZ753A October   2023  – May 2024 MSPM0C1103 , MSPM0C1104

 

  1.   1
  2.   Abstract
  3. 1Functional Advisories
  4. 2Preprogrammed Software Advisories
  5. 3Debug Only Advisories
  6. 4Fixed by Compiler Advisories
  7. 5Device Nomenclature
    1. 5.1 Device Symbolization and Revision Identification
  8. 6Advisory Descriptions
    1. 6.1 ADC_ERR_06
    2. 6.2 I2C_ERR_03
    3. 6.3 PMCU_ERR_07
  9. 7Revision History

I2C_ERR_03

I2C peripheral mode cannot wake up device when sourced from MFCLK

Revisions Affected

Rev C

Details

IF I2C module is configured in peripheral mode AND I2C is clocked from MFCLK (Middle Frequency Clock) AND device is placed in STOP2 or STANDBY0/1 power modes, THEN I2C fails to wakeup the device when receiving data.

Workaround

Set I2C to be clocked by BUSCLK instead of MFCLK, if needing low power wakeup upon receiving data in I2C peripheral mode.